Transaction fa73629ac43debf1e7357f02de39f9cbb981b627ecd335d0d64a106bd875daaa

1 Input
1 Outputs
  • fa73629ac43debf1e7357f02de39f9cbb981b627ecd335d0d64a106bd875daaa:0
  • value  148746
    address  35mGnCvxmLHg4jDLT69yw3mmpuufb4SWXu